The Kaposi's sarcoma herpesvirus (KSHV) open reading frame 74 encodes a G protein-coupled receptor (GPCR) for chemokines. Exogenous expression of this constitutively active GPCR leads to cell transformation and vascular overgrowth characteristic of Kaposi's sarcoma. We show here that expression of KSHV-GPCR in transfected cells results in constitutive transactivation of nuclear factor kappaB (NF-kappaB) and secretion of interleukin-8, and this response involves activation of Gals and RhoA. The induced expression of a NF-kappaB luciferase reporter was partially reduced by pertussis toxin and the G beta gamma scavenger transducin, and enhanced by co-expression of Gals and to a lesser extent, G alpha (q). These results indicate coupling of KSHV-GPCR to multiple G proteins for NF-kappaB activation. Expression of KSHV-GPCR led to stress fiber formation in NIH 3T3 cells. To examine the involvement of the G alpha (13)-RhoA pathway in KSHV-GPCR-mediated NF-kappaB activation, HeLa cells were transfected with KSHV-GPCR alone and in combination with the regulator of G protein signaling (RGS) from p115RhoGEF or a dominant negative RhoA(T19N). Both constructs, as well as the C3 exoenzyme from Clostritium botulinum, partially reduced NF-kappaB activation by KSHV-GPCR, and by a constitutively active G alpha (13)(Q226L). KSHV-GPCR-induced NF-kappaB activation is accompanied by increased secretion of IL-8, a function mimicked by the activated G alpha (13) but not by an activated G alpha (q)(Q209L). These results suggest coupling of KSHV-GPCR to the G alpha (13)-RhoA pathway in addition to other G proteins.
